What Bioidentical Hormone Therapy Actually Is
Bioidentical hormones are derived from plant sources — typically soy or yams — and then processed to be structurally identical to the hormones your ovaries produce. That distinction matters. 'Bioidentical' means the molecular structure matches your body's own estradiol, progesterone, and testosterone exactly. Your cells receive them through the same receptors and metabolize them through the same pathways as the hormones you've been producing since puberty.
This is different from synthetic hormones, which have altered molecular structures. The synthetic progestins used in older hormone therapy formulations — like medroxyprogesterone acetate — behave differently in the body than bioidentical progesterone. Much of the risk data that made women afraid of hormone therapy came from studies using these synthetic formulations. Bioidentical hormones have a different safety profile, and the research continues to support that distinction.
BHRT can be delivered through several methods: transdermal patches, topical creams or gels, sublingual drops, pellet implants, or oral capsules. The delivery method matters because it affects how the hormones are metabolized. Transdermal estrogen, for example, bypasses the liver's first-pass metabolism, which is associated with lower clotting risk compared to oral estrogen. Your provider should choose the delivery method based on your specific health profile, not a one-size-fits-all protocol.
The goal of BHRT is not to return your hormones to the levels you had at twenty-five. It's to find the minimum effective dose that relieves your symptoms, protects your long-term health, and restores quality of life — with ongoing monitoring to adjust as your body continues to change.

Why Your Body Responds to Bioidentical Hormones Differently
The receptor-level distinction is fundamental. Your cells have estrogen receptors (ER-alpha and ER-beta), progesterone receptors (PR-A and PR-B), and androgen receptors that evolved to bind specific molecular shapes. Bioidentical estradiol fits these receptors exactly. Bioidentical progesterone fits exactly. The downstream signaling — the cascade of cellular events that produces the therapeutic effect — mirrors what your body did naturally before perimenopause.
Synthetic progestins, by contrast, bind progesterone receptors but also cross-react with androgen and glucocorticoid receptors in ways that bioidentical progesterone does not. This cross-reactivity is believed to be responsible for many of the side effects historically attributed to hormone therapy — including the cardiovascular and breast tissue concerns that dominated the post-WHI conversation.
The Women's Health Initiative study — published in 2002 — used conjugated equine estrogens plus medroxyprogesterone acetate. The results sent shockwaves through medicine and scared millions of women away from all hormone therapy. But subsequent research has shown that the risks were driven largely by the specific synthetic progestin used, by oral (rather than transdermal) estrogen delivery, and by initiating therapy in women who were many years past menopause. The 'timing hypothesis' — now well-supported — shows that starting hormone therapy within ten years of menopause onset or before age sixty carries a favorable benefit-to-risk ratio.
Bioidentical progesterone specifically has demonstrated neuroprotective, sleep-promoting, and anti-anxiety effects that synthetic progestins do not share. It enhances GABA receptor activity in the brain, which is why many women notice improved sleep and reduced anxiety as some of the earliest benefits of BHRT.

BHRT Helps a Wide Range of Women — But It's Not One-Size-Fits-All
Bioidentical hormone therapy is most commonly prescribed for women experiencing moderate to severe perimenopause or menopause symptoms — including hot flashes, night sweats, insomnia, mood changes, brain fog, vaginal dryness, low libido, and fatigue. It's also used preventively to support bone density, cardiovascular health, and cognitive function during and after the menopause transition.
The strongest evidence supports initiating BHRT during the 'window of opportunity' — within ten years of menopause onset or before age sixty. Starting within this window is associated with cardiovascular protection, reduced bone loss, and favorable effects on cognitive function. Starting later may not carry the same benefits and may involve different risk considerations.
BHRT is not appropriate for every woman. Women with a history of estrogen-receptor-positive breast cancer, active blood clotting disorders, unexplained vaginal bleeding, or active liver disease typically require alternative approaches. However, many women who believe they 'can't take hormones' have been operating on outdated information. The risk landscape has evolved significantly, and individual evaluation often reveals that BHRT is safer than assumed.
The decision to use BHRT should be collaborative — based on your symptom burden, your health history, your risk factors, and your goals. It's not something a provider should push you into, and it's not something you should avoid out of fear alone. It's a clinical decision that deserves a thorough, personalized conversation.

Women with Vasomotor Symptoms
Hot flashes and night sweats are the most responsive symptoms to BHRT. Most women see significant reduction within the first month.
Ask about: Estradiol levels + delivery method options (transdermal preferred)
Women with Sleep + Mood Disruption
Progesterone's GABA-enhancing effect often makes sleep and anxiety the first symptoms to improve — sometimes within days.
Ask about: Evening micronized progesterone dosing
Women Concerned About Bone Health
Estrogen is the primary protector against postmenopausal bone loss. BHRT during the window of opportunity supports bone density preservation.
Ask about: DEXA scan baseline + estradiol optimization
Women with Vaginal/Sexual Health Changes
Both systemic and local estrogen can restore vaginal tissue integrity. Local vaginal estrogen carries minimal systemic absorption.

Most women begin noticing changes within two to four weeks. Sleep quality often improves first, followed by mood stability and energy. Hot flashes and night sweats typically begin decreasing within the first month. Cognitive improvements and libido changes may take longer — usually two to three months as your brain and body adjust to the new hormonal environment.
Follow-up labs are typically drawn at six to eight weeks to assess how your body is responding and whether dosing adjustments are needed. Ongoing monitoring — usually every three to six months initially, then annually — ensures your levels stay in the therapeutic range and your treatment continues to match your evolving needs.
BHRT is not a forever-or-never decision. Many women use it through the most symptomatic years of the transition and then taper gradually. Others continue long-term for protective benefits. The timeline is flexible and revisited regularly.
